## 如何在Windows上启用MySQL SSL
### 介绍
在Windows上启用MySQL SSL可以增加数据传输的安全性,防止数据被窃取或篡改。本文将介绍在Windows环境下启用MySQL SSL的步骤和所需的代码。
### 流程
下面是在Windows上启用MySQL SSL的步骤:
| 步骤 | 描述 |
| --- | --- |
| 1 | 生成SSL证书和密钥文件
原创
2023-10-17 06:12:05
81阅读
因为是为了学习集群,所以我这里是单机的。呼唤集群 为什么呼唤?1.并发量redis 官方提供数据并发数10万/每秒如果需要更高的并发量就需要另外方案了,集群2.数据量分布式的简单理解:加机器应对:大并发量,大数据量数据分布 顺序分区:对数据集均分存储到各个节点哈希分区计算hash值然后取余数hash(key)/节点数(例如节点取模的方式)节点取余如果节点需要增加,在进行迁移的时候比较耗空间,建议采
转载
2024-10-14 11:03:56
96阅读
1.1 简介开启慢查询日志,可以让MySQL记录下查询超过指定时间的语句,通过定位分析性能的瓶颈,才能更好的优化数据库系统的性能。x1.2 登录数据库查看
[root@localhost lib]# mysql –uroot
因为没有设置设置密码,有密码的在 mysql –uroot –p 接密码
1.2.1 进入MySql 查询是否开了慢查询
mysql> show variables l
# MySQL SSL开启教程
## 一、流程概述
在实现MySQL SSL开启的过程中,我们需要完成以下几个步骤:
| 步骤 | 操作 |
| -- | -- |
| 1. 生成SSL证书和密钥 | 使用openssl命令生成SSL证书和密钥文件 |
| 2. 配置MySQL服务器 | 修改MySQL配置文件,启用SSL功能,并指定证书和密钥文件的路径 |
| 3. 验证SSL连接 | 重
原创
2023-10-21 08:06:32
396阅读
SSL(Secure Sockets Layer 安全套接层),是为网络通信提供安全及数据完整性的一种安全协议,其利用公开密钥数据加密(Encryption)技术,确保数据在网络上之传输过程中不会被截取及窃听。SSL协议提供的服务主要有: 认证用户和服务器,确保数据发送到正确的客户机和服务器; 加密数据以防
转载
2023-08-01 23:00:29
532阅读
Windows常用的快捷键Windows常用的快捷键实例浏览器控制台的字体调节DOS命令IntelliJ Idea 常用快捷键 Windows常用的快捷键实例Alt+f4 关闭程序Windows+e键 打开我的电脑Windows++键 打开放大镜Windows+esc键 关闭放大镜Windows+tab 打开后台程序浏览器控制台的字体调节ctrl + +; 变大 ctrl + -; 变小 ctr
转载
2024-10-24 21:52:01
58阅读
最近项目中用到了SSL连接,记录一下,环境为windows10,Mysql版本为5.6
查看是否支持 SSL
首先在 MySQL 上执行如下命令, 查询是否 MySQL 支持 SSL:
mysql> SHOW VARIABLES LIKE 'have_ssl';
+---------------+-------+
| Variable_name | Value |
+------------
转载
2024-08-09 13:14:22
106阅读
文章目录一、Mysql启用SSL配置1.检查mysql是否支持ssl2.设置用户是否使用ssl连接1.查看用户是否使用SSL连接2.强制某用户使用SSL连接3.测试不使用ssl能否连接上4.取消用户使用ssl连接二、JDBC连接Mysql配置1.使用jdk自带的keytool工具导入mysql客户端证书到密钥仓库,并生成秘钥仓库文件;2.jdbc连接mysql配置三、可能出现的错误1.jdk版本
转载
2023-08-17 07:55:43
1198阅读
摘要:mysql5.7后有ssl新特性自己搭建mysql enterprise monitor后发现这个功能所以折腾了下用户想要与MySQL服务器建立一条安全连接时,常常依赖VPN隧道或SSH隧道。不过,获得MySQL连接的另一个办法是,启用MySQL服务器上的SSL封装器(SSL wrapper)。这每一种方法各有其优缺点。比如说,在出现多条短时间MySQL连接的高度动态环境下,VP
转载
2023-11-01 13:55:04
5阅读
按照维度划分1. 读锁(read lock)2. 写锁(write lock)按照粒度划分1. 表锁(table lock)2. 行锁(row lock)3. 间隙锁(Gap Locking)4.页锁(page lock)实战演练开始,以下操作基于 mysql 8.0.26-- 创建一张 用户表;
CREATE TABLE `t_user` (
`id` int DEFAULT NULL,
转载
2024-10-26 20:44:34
173阅读
这次为了研究MySQL yaSSL库证书解析栈溢出的扫描方法,搭建了一个环境,将此过程中的折腾记录一下。 [0x01] MySQL对SSL的支持 MySQL支持SSL有两种方式,一种是使用OpenSSL,另一种是使用yassl. 使用openssl需要先安装openssl,而使用yassl就不必了,该源码已经包含在mysql的源码里了。yassl是一种潜入式的形式存在。 [0x02
转载
2023-11-17 20:33:16
116阅读
# MySQL 默认开启SSL 解析与应用
MySQL 作为广泛使用的开源关系数据库管理系统,在数据安全方面做出了诸多努力。在众多的安全措施中,SSL(Secure Sockets Layer)加密连接是个非常重要的方面。本文将深入探讨 MySQL 默认开启 SSL 的重要性,同时提供一些代码示例,帮助大家理解和应用这些安全措施。
## 1. SSL 加密连接的重要性
在网络传输过程中,数据
原创
2024-10-23 04:18:51
189阅读
# MySQL开启SSL加密教程
## 简介
在进行数据库连接时,开启SSL加密可以提高数据传输的安全性,防止数据被拦截和篡改。本文将介绍如何在MySQL数据库中开启SSL加密。
## 流程概述
下面是开启MySQL SSL加密的流程概述,具体的步骤和代码将在后续的内容中进行详细说明。
| 步骤 | 描述 |
|:----:|-----|
| 1 | 生成SSL证书和密钥 |
| 2 |
原创
2023-08-10 08:13:56
708阅读
# 临时开启 MySQL SSL 连接的指南
在当今的信息安全环境中,加密数据传输是一项至关重要的需求。MySQL 提供了 SSL(安全套接字层)功能来确保在客户端和服务器之间的数据传输是安全的。在这篇文章中,我将带你了解如何在 MySQL 中临时开启 SSL 连接的步骤,并提供详细的代码和说明。
## 流程概述
以下是我们临时开启 MySQL SSL 的步骤概述:
| 步骤 | 描述
# MySQL开启自带SSL
作为一名刚入行的开发者,你可能会遇到需要开启MySQL数据库的SSL加密连接的需求。这可以确保你的数据库连接更加安全。本文将为你详细介绍如何实现MySQL自带的SSL加密连接。
## 流程概述
首先,让我们通过一张表格来概述整个流程:
| 步骤 | 描述 |
| --- | --- |
| 1 | 检查MySQL是否支持SSL |
| 2 | 生成SSL证书和
原创
2024-07-24 03:48:58
102阅读
开启 MySQL 的强制 SSL 是保证数据传输安全的重要步骤。在当前数据泄露事件频发的背景下,加强数据库的安全性显得尤为关键。本文将详细介绍如何在 MySQL 中启用强制 SSL,包括环境准备、分步指南、配置详解、验证测试、优化技巧以及排错指南。
## 环境准备
### 前置依赖安装
在开始之前,确保你的系统中已安装相关的 SSL 库和 MySQL。以下是 Ubuntu 系统下的安装步骤:
前提:已安装好数据库,这里以mysql5.7为例例如:数据库用户名root 密码:123456数据库data目录:/usr/local/mysql/data 登录mysql命令:mysql -uroot -p 输入密码:123456Mysql导入证书并开启SSL一、查看服务端mysql环境1.查看是否开启了ssl,"have_ssl" 为YES的时候,数
转载
2023-07-31 15:49:41
1049阅读
摘自: https://www.docs4dev.com/docs/zh/mysql/5.7/reference/creating-ssl-files-using-openssl.html#creating-ssl-files-using-openssl-unix-command-line http ...
转载
2021-08-30 18:35:00
452阅读
2评论
# 实现“mysql 开启ssl windows”教程
## 整体流程
首先,我们需要生成SSL证书和密钥,然后配置MySQL使其支持SSL连接,最后测试SSL连接是否成功。
下面是整个过程的步骤表格:
| 步骤 | 描述 |
| --- | --- |
| 1 | 生成SSL证书和密钥 |
| 2 | 配置MySQL使其支持SSL连接 |
| 3 | 测试SSL连接是否成功 |
##
原创
2024-05-27 03:57:26
162阅读
# 在window环境中禁用MySQL的SSL
在开发过程中,有时候我们不需要使用SSL来加密MySQL连接,这时候我们可以禁用SSL,以提升性能和简化配置。接下来我们将介绍如何在window环境下禁用MySQL的SSL。
## 为什么要禁用SSL
在某些情况下,因为性能或其他因素,我们可能希望禁用MySQL的SSL功能。比如在本地开发环境中,使用SSL可能会增加额外的性能开销,禁用SSL可
原创
2024-05-19 04:53:31
146阅读